The response to our initial survey has been encouraging enough for us to move forward with a second survey. More than 400 alumni sent us their survey expressing a 'yes' or 'maybe' response. Anyone can fill out this second survey, even if you did not fill out the initial survey. The results of this second survey will determine if we, in fact, participate in the Rose Parade in 2026. Regarding everyone’s big question about the cost for each participant, the more participants there are, the lower the price per person will be. That also means that the fewer participants, the more cost per person will be.

rose parade article logoPlease spread the word to all alumni in the Capitolaires, Capitolaires Petites, State Street Review, Capital Sound, Madison Junior/Boy Scouts, Madison Scouts, and 32nd Hussars, and encourage them to complete this second survey. This survey will take a little longer than the first, as we are now looking at where each person would fit within each section and to provide us more insight into individual needs, including a budget for participation. This project has the potential to create many fond memories and bring together our drum bugle corps families. Please submit your response to us before April 1st (No April foolin')
